Dessine un Rectangle/ Cercle et le Triangle dans Spritekit avec Deux Couleurs. . .
Je peux dessiner un Rectangle à l'aide de simples SKSpriteNode. Mais je ne peux pas tirer d'autres types de dessins comme Triangle, Cercle, etc avec DEUX COULEURS. Quelqu'un a suggéré d'aller avec CGPath. Mais je suis novice et ne sais pas dessiner ce type de choses complexes . Svp quelqu'un peut illustrer de façon simple pour aller avec ces dessins avec MULTICOLORE dans SPRITEKIT. Dire que leur partie supérieure est d'une couleur et la partie inférieure de la 2ème couleur. Plus concis-à-dire que la Forme est divisée en deux couleurs qu'il s'agisse d'étoiles, de rectangle, de triangle ou autre.
Toute Aide sera grandement appréciée.
Grâce .
OriginalL'auteur Programmer | 2013-09-30
Vous devez vous connecter pour publier un commentaire.
Vous pouvez utiliser SKShapeNode pour dessiner des formes dans sprite kit, mais chaque SKShapeNode est limité à une ligne de couleur (strokeColor) et une couleur de remplissage.
Cependant, vous pouvez créer un SKNode sous-classe qui contient deux SKShapeNodes que les enfants, chacun avec différentes strokeColors/fillColors.
Quelque chose comme cela fonctionne pour un custom SKNode qui dessine un carré à gauche et de haut en rouge, à droite et en bas en vert:
Je ne sais pas ce que tu veux dire. Pouvez-vous envoyer une photo de ce à quoi vous voulez ressembler?
J'ai posté l'image de l'échantillon ici. lien
Chaque SKShapeNode a aussi un fillColor de la propriété. Vous pouvez l'utiliser pour définir la couleur de l'intérieur de la forme. developer.apple.com/library/ios/documentation/SpriteKit/...
Merci. C'était la réponse.
OriginalL'auteur Greg